Lorne Michaels Is Staying Put at SNL
Briefly

Larry David's impulsive departure from SNL in 1984 created a precedent for the show's unpredictable nature, which Lorne Michaels seems to be embracing today.
Lorne Michaels stated, 'As long as it's important and I can be useful, I'll stay,' indicating his ongoing commitment to SNL's future.
Michaels may reduce his workload but emphasized the importance of his role in guiding the show, citing, 'In the end, you really need someone to say, 'This is what we're doing.''
While discussing the upcoming 50th season, Michaels remained vague, subtly confirming speculation about cast roles and the need for SNL to continuously 'reinvent' itself.
